如何确保下载的ChromeDriver版本与Chrome浏览器兼容,并在Selenium自动化测试中使用?
时间: 2024-11-06 09:26:30 浏览: 54
为了确保ChromeDriver版本与Chrome浏览器的兼容性,并在Selenium自动化测试中顺利使用,首先你需要访问ChromeDriver的官方网站或其GitHub仓库,找到与你当前Chrome浏览器版本相匹配的最新ChromeDriver版本进行下载。以你提供的资源《ChromeDriver最新版本压缩包下载》为例,假设你下载的是chromedriver-win64_129.0.6668.0.zip,这个文件是专为64位Windows设计的ChromeDriver版本,需要与Chrome浏览器的相同版本号进行匹配使用。
参考资源链接:[ChromeDriver最新版本压缩包下载](https://wenku.csdn.net/doc/3ejb5tde56?spm=1055.2569.3001.10343)
下载解压后,将解压出的chromedriver.exe文件放置在一个易于管理的位置,例如统一的工具目录下。在编写Selenium脚本时,可以指定ChromeDriver的路径来初始化浏览器驱动。以下是示例代码:
```python
from selenium import webdriver
# 指定ChromeDriver的路径
driver_path = 'path/to/chromedriver.exe'
# 初始化ChromeDriver
driver = webdriver.Chrome(executable_path=driver_path)
# 使用driver进行自动化操作...
```
在自动化测试执行过程中,需要定期检查ChromeDriver的官方更新日志,确保使用的ChromeDriver版本与Chrome浏览器最新版本保持兼容,以避免遇到兼容性问题。如果发现有不兼容的情况,应及时更换对应版本的ChromeDriver。此外,为了简化管理,可以考虑使用版本管理工具,如chromedriver_manager,它能够在Selenium脚本运行时自动下载和管理ChromeDriver版本。
掌握如何下载、管理以及在自动化测试中使用ChromeDriver,对于保证测试的顺利进行和提升测试效率都是至关重要的。如果你希望更深入地了解ChromeDriver的使用方法、兼容性管理以及与Selenium的集成技巧,建议查阅《ChromeDriver最新版本压缩包下载》以及Selenium官方文档,它们将提供更全面和详细的指导。
参考资源链接:[ChromeDriver最新版本压缩包下载](https://wenku.csdn.net/doc/3ejb5tde56?spm=1055.2569.3001.10343)
阅读全文